I just read somewhere that a study showed that people using exercise
equipment while watching a TV tended to lose their form. That they
started leaning forward on their hands more & held tighter to the
handles of whatever equipment they were using. When I said a while
back "ride your horse, not your heart monitor", that's what I
meant. When a person is focusing on equipment, he/she tends to not
relax and soften into feeling the big picture. Perhaps not the best
explanation on my part, but it's right along with what Tamara
wrote. Lif
